County says Brown & Caldwell cesspool audit under way for county-owned sites; conversion work to be prioritized
Summary
The committee heard that the county is completing a countywide audit of large-capacity cesspools on county-owned properties and will prioritize conversions and CIP funding; staff said the county must act quickly to comply with state requirements for phase-out.

Councilmember Ou Hodgins asked management for details on the county-wide cesspool audit being performed by Brown & Caldwell and the committee received a program-level status update.
Hodgins asked how the audit and required conversions will be monitored and when the county must act. Management replied that the county is completing an audit of county-owned cesspools and that the county is required to phase out cesspools by a statutory deadline referenced in the discussion. "We have been doing and completing the countywide cesspool audit. This is for county owned properties that have cesspools and as you know, we're required to phase those out by 02/1950," a management representative said on the record (transcript phrasing as spoken at the hearing).
Staff told the committee they will identify key locations and prepare CIP requests to fund conversions at county facilities that need engineering work. Members emphasized the need to accelerate work on large-capacity systems rather than wait for long-term phase-out schedules.
Why this matters Cesspools and septic-system conversions have environmental and public-health implications; large-capacity systems serving county facilities often require engineering and capital funding and can become urgent compliance matters if not addressed in a timely way.
Ending Management said it will return with CIP proposals and that work on county facilities is being prioritized for funding and construction planning.
